# GemEgg 프로젝트 TODO 리스트 > **마지막 업데이트**: 2025-11-15 --- ## 페이즈1: 기반 정비 (2025년 11월 ~ 12월) ### 11월: 요구사항 확정 및 설계 #### GemEgg 담당 업무 - [ ] 세무사와의 연계 방침 확정 - [ ] freee 계속 사용 승인 받기 - [ ] JDL 데이터 전달 방법 확정 - [ ] 월차 보고 주기 결정 - [ ] 과거 분개 완료 (10월분까지) - [ ] 미처리 데이터 정리 - [ ] 10월분 분개 작업 - [ ] 세무사 확인 받기 - [ ] API 및 계정 정보 제공 - [ ] freee API 키 발급 - [ ] 회비Pay 접속 정보 - [ ] Stripe API 키 - [ ] LINE 공식 계정 Channel ID 및 API 키 - [ ] L메시지 접속 정보 - [ ] Google 계정 공유 설정 #### PlanitAI 담당 업무 (개발 준비) - [ ] 요구사항 정리 - [ ] 필수 KPI 목록 확정 - [ ] 데이터 갱신 주기 결정 - [ ] 대시보드 접근 권한자 목록 확보 - [ ] 기술 스택 결정 - [ ] 데이터 수집 스크립트 언어 선정 (Python 권장) - [ ] 데이터베이스 선정 및 스키마 설계 - [ ] Google Apps Script 활용 범위 결정 - [ ] 서버 환경 구성 계획 - [ ] 참고 자료 분석 - [ ] YouTube: Google Sheets를 이용한 실시간 자동화 대시보드 만들기 - https://www.youtube.com/watch?v=_F90hiIyLKY - [ ] YouTube: How to make an Interactive Dashboard in Google Sheets - https://www.youtube.com/watch?v=xx3WbdkYjnE - [ ] Scorecard 작성 방법 연구 - [ ] PM 요청 사항 정리 및 전달 - [ ] 각 데이터 소스에서 가져와야 할 정보 확인 - freee에서 필요한 데이터 항목 - Kaihipay에서 필요한 데이터 항목 - Stripe에서 필요한 데이터 항목 - LINE에서 필요한 데이터 항목 - [ ] Dashboard 디자인 템플릿 또는 선호 방식 확인 - [ ] 요청 사항 문서 작성 및 전달 - [ ] 프로젝트 스케줄 작성 - [ ] 11월 상세 일정 수립 - [ ] 12월 상세 일정 수립 - [ ] 마일스톤 설정 - [ ] 리스크 요인 정리 - [ ] 대시보드 설계 - [ ] KPI 표시 항목 정의 - [ ] Google Spreadsheet 구조 설계 - [ ] Settings 시트 설계 (API 키, 설정 값) - [ ] Freee Data 시트 설계 - [ ] Kaihipay Data 시트 설계 - [ ] Stripe Data 시트 설계 - [ ] LINE Data 시트 설계 - [ ] Dashboard 시트 설계 - [ ] Dashboard 시트 상세 설계 - [ ] Data Filter 구현 계획 - [ ] Scorecard 구성 계획 (매출, 고객 수, 해약률 등) - [ ] 차트 및 그래프 계획 - [ ] 화면 목업 작성 - [ ] GemEgg와 설계 검토 및 승인 - [ ] 개발 환경 구축 - [ ] 서버 접근 권한 확보 - [ ] 개발 환경 설정 - [ ] Git 저장소 설정 - [ ] 테스트 환경 구축 ### 12월: 개발 및 구축 #### PlanitAI 담당 업무 (개발) - [ ] 데이터 수집 시스템 구현 - [ ] freee API 연동 스크립트 개발 - [ ] 인증 구현 - [ ] 거래 데이터 취득 - [ ] 계정과목별 집계 - [ ] 오류 처리 및 로깅 - [ ] 회비Pay 데이터 수집 구현 - [ ] 데이터 추출 자동화 - [ ] 데이터 정규화 - [ ] Stripe API 연동 구현 - [ ] 결제 데이터 취득 - [ ] 고객 정보 동기화 - [ ] 구독 정보 관리 - [ ] LINE 공식 계정 데이터 수집 - [ ] 메시지 통계 데이터 취득 - [ ] 친구 수 추이 데이터 - [ ] 태그별 분석 데이터 - [ ] L메시지 데이터 수집 - [ ] 데이터 통합 및 정규화 - [ ] 데이터베이스 구축 - [ ] ETL 프로세스 구현 - [ ] 데이터 검증 로직 - [ ] 대시보드 구현 - [ ] Google Spreadsheet 기본 구조 생성 - [ ] 데이터 연동 스크립트 작성 (Google Apps Script) - [ ] KPI 표시 시트 구현 - [ ] 수익 현황 시트 - [ ] 고객 현황 시트 - [ ] LINE 분석 시트 - [ ] 통합 대시보드 시트 - [ ] 자동 갱신 설정 - [ ] 정기 실행 트리거 설정 - [ ] 데이터 갱신 로직 - [ ] 차트 및 시각화 - [ ] 매출 추이 그래프 - [ ] 고객 증감 그래프 - [ ] KPI 대시보드 - [ ] 테스트 - [ ] 단위 테스트 - [ ] 통합 테스트 - [ ] 데이터 정합성 검증 - [ ] 성능 테스트 - [ ] 오류 시나리오 테스트 - [ ] 문서화 - [ ] 시스템 구성도 작성 - [ ] API 연동 문서 - [ ] 운영 매뉴얼 작성 - [ ] 장애 대응 가이드 #### 공동 작업 - [ ] 테스트 환경 검증 - [ ] 데이터 수집 동작 확인 - [ ] 대시보드 표시 확인 - [ ] 피드백 반영 - [ ] 본번 환경 전개 - [ ] 본번 데이터베이스 구축 - [ ] 본번 환경 배포 - [ ] 실제 데이터로 동작 확인 - [ ] 최종 검수 - [ ] 운영 개시 - [ ] 사용자 교육 - [ ] 모니터링 체계 구축 - [ ] 운영 개시 확인 ### 운영 및 유지보수 (2026년 1월 ~) - [ ] 월차 운영 - [ ] 데이터 수집 모니터링 - [ ] 오류 대응 - [ ] 성능 모니터링 - [ ] 월간 리포트 제공 - [ ] 개선 사항 반영 - [ ] 사용자 피드백 수집 - [ ] 기능 개선 - [ ] KPI 추가/변경 --- ## 페이즈2: AI 활용에 의한 사업 성장 (2026년 1월 ~ 6월) ### 1월: LINE 공식 계정 고도 운용 기획 - [ ] 현황 분석 - [ ] 현재 LINE 운용 상황 분석 - [ ] 고객 세그먼트 분석 - [ ] 개선 포인트 도출 - [ ] 기능 설계 - [ ] 고객 세그먼트별 태그 자동화 설계 - [ ] 개인화 메시지 시나리오 설계 - [ ] 문의 대응 자동화 플로우 설계 - [ ] 예약/진체 관리 자동화 설계 - [ ] 데이터 분석 기반 구축 - [ ] 고객 행동 분석 지표 정의 - [ ] 이탈 예측 모델 설계 - [ ] LTV 계산 로직 설계 ### 2월 ~ 3월: 회원용 LINE AI 영회화 개발 - [ ] 요구사항 정의 - [ ] 기능 명세서 작성 - [ ] UI/UX 설계 - [ ] 음성 인식 사양 결정 - [ ] 개발 - [ ] LINE Bot 기본 구조 구축 - [ ] 음성 인식 기능 구현 - [ ] 발음 체크 로직 구현 - [ ] 학습 이력 기록 시스템 - [ ] 레슨 전후 학습 지원 기능 - [ ] 테스트 및 론칭 - [ ] 베타 테스트 - [ ] 피드백 반영 - [ ] 정식 론칭 - [ ] 가격 정책 확정 ### 3월 ~ 4월: 전용 멀티모달 ChatBot 개발 - [ ] 요구사항 정의 - [ ] 학습 모드 상세 정의 - [ ] 개인화 커스터마이징 사양 - [ ] 레슨 내용 연동 방법 - [ ] 개발 - [ ] 멀티모달 AI 모델 선정 - [ ] 다양한 학습 모드 구현 - [ ] 개별 생도 맞춤 AI 강사 시스템 - [ ] 레슨 내용 연동 기능 - [ ] 테스트 및 론칭 - [ ] 베타 테스트 - [ ] 피드백 반영 - [ ] 정식 론칭 - [ ] 가격 정책 확정 ### 5월 ~ 6월: 고도화 및 마케팅 - [ ] 기능 고도화 - [ ] 사용자 피드백 기반 개선 - [ ] 추가 기능 개발 - [ ] 성능 최적화 - [ ] 마케팅 지원 - [ ] 홍보 자료 준비 - [ ] 단가 인상 전략 수립 - [ ] 신규 회원 유치 캠페인 - [ ] 효과 측정 - [ ] 사용률 분석 - [ ] 매출 증가 분석 - [ ] ROI 계산 - [ ] 다음 단계 계획 --- ## 우선 착수 항목 (11월 중순 시작) 1. API 키 및 계정 정보 수집 2. 세무사 연계 방침 확정 3. 10월분 분개 완료 스케줄 확인 4. 필수 KPI 목록 확정 5. 프로젝트 스케줄 작성